Research Presentation Script Example

The researchers conducted a study to determine students' perceptions of their learning environment using BigBlueButton and how it influences their academic achievement in Philippine Literature. They surveyed education students from Technological Institute of the Philippines using a 15-item questionnaire and interviews. The findings showed students agreed their learning environment was positive with a weighted mean of 3.55. Their academic achievement was influenced by perseverance and interest in literature. The study concluded the learning environment significantly impacts achievement, and improvements could help students excel, such as strengthening weaker indicators identified in the findings.

4. Conceptual Framework

Hydee: This study will employ the “Social Constructivism Theory” by Lev Vygotsky. As you can
see in the figure, Social Constructivism consist of five factors, however Social Interaction factor
is the only focus of this study and those other four factors were disregarded and are indicated
in the Delimitation. The idea of social interaction is that knowledge is co-constructed and that
individuals learn from one another. Learning happens with the assistance of other people, thus
contributing to the social aspect of the theory. It also shows that students assist one another
and co-construct knowledge. This factor is very relevant in this study since the learning mode of
students was online learning. Students were required to engage in social interaction because it
is how the teacher would measure their performance.

8. Summary of Findings:

This time we will proceed to the findings of the research; to answer statement problem No.1: What is the
perceived learning environment of student? “The finding revealed that the respondents strongly agreed that
their perceived learning environment is positive with a grand weighted mean of 3.55 and standard deviation
of 0.60.

9. Conclusion

Ericka: The researchersto

 The students agreed that their perceived learning environment is positive because they are
comfortable and satisfied with the features that BigBlueButton has offered to them for learning
 The students achieved excellently in Philippine Literature because of their perseverance, hard work
in their studies and their appreciation and desire for literary reading.
 The perceived learning environment significantly influences students’ academic achievement in
Philippine Literature.
 Students’ perceived learning environment should be improved through the implementation of the
BigBlueButton Learning Environment Policy to make students excel in their academic
achievement.
